Important Safety Information

This is an ESTIMATE only. Actual BAC varies based on food intake, medications, metabolism, hydration, and other factors. Never drive after drinking. No calculator can determine if you are safe to drive. If someone shows signs of alcohol poisoning (unconscious, slow breathing, seizures), call 911 immediately.
